
A Ledger Nano S owner is facing a nightmare scenario after his recovery phrase was stolen. With a substantial amount of Bitcoin at risk, he is caught between the urgency to secure his funds and the fear of irreversible loss without proper firmware updates.
The user operates an electronics repair shop, where he relies on his Ledger device and PIN to manage his Bitcoin. However, unable to update outdated firmware, he cannot transfer his Bitcoin to a secure address. This predicament raises questions about his funds' safety as he worries that a firmware update might worsen the situation.
A comment from a user stressed, "If the phrase has been stolen recently, the chances of his BTC being stolen already are close to 100%." This situation emphasizes the critical need for swift action amidst the looming threat of theft.
Comments from various forums reveal a mix of panic, skepticism, and advice:
Mixed Sentiments: While some users are deeply concerned about the potential for theft, others question whether the seed phrase was truly stolen or simply misplaced. "He claims the BTC hasnโt been moved," pointed out a commentator, suggesting the thief may not understand its significance.
Tech Advice: Several users recommended alternative software options. "You should be able to use a different BTC software than Ledger Live. Electrum can work without updates, provided you have the right setup," advised one user. Specific troubleshooting tips included checking the correct USB cable and ensuring permissions on the computer allow for the device's proper communication.
Support Recommendations: Suggestions ranged from contacting Ledger support directly to utilizing other wallets, such as Sparrow Wallet. "Using Sparrow Wallet is a better choice over Ledger Live," noted an informed member of the forum, emphasizing the need to explore all available options.
"You need to transfer all of the crypto out of that wallet immediately because you're on borrowed time," warned another commentator, highlighting the urgency of the situation.
